We are looking for experienced Fire Alarm Engineers for a series of servicing, maintenance, and installation contracts across Epsom. RGE is a rapidly growing Fire and Electrical compliance business, with a fantastic reputation with our clients, and a great track record in investing in our staff to help them further their careers.
Salary & Benefits
- Market-leading salary relative to experience (PAYE), performance-related bonus / commission / price-work (weekly pay)
- 23 days holiday per year, rising to 25 days after two years of employment
- Amazing in-house training programme (member of NICEIC, ECA, BAFE, FIA, etc.). E-learning platforms available. Development review and progression opportunities.
- Buy and sell holiday scheme
- Company pension scheme
- Company van + fuel card
- Company phone and tablet device
- All plant tools supplied (drills, steps, ladders, heavy duty power tools)
- Time and a half rate for evening and Saturday working hours
- Double time for night-time, Sunday, and bank holiday working.
- Weekend working available
- Availability to out of hours call-out rota (£100 standby, £80-120 per callout)
- Flexible working approach upon agreement
- Employee wellbeing programme
Whats on offer:
- Market-leading base salary with the opportunity to earn a performance-related bonus / commission / price-work (weekly pay)
- Genuine opportunity for career progression, with >70% of our Contract Managers and Supervisors starting life as engineers with RGE
- Above-average total holiday allowance of 33 days
- Free company van, fuel card, and plant tools
The ideal Engineer will be able to:
- Service, maintain, repair, and remediate various fire alarm and AOV systems
- Diagnose, repair and remediate faults
- Accurately complete job reports and certification
- Provide excellent and friendly customer service to our customers
- Communicate well with your manager and our administration staff
- Install & commission devices
Qualifications required for a Fire Alarm Engineer:
- Proven experience in fire alarm and AOV servicing, preferably within the public sector
- UK Driving License (required)
- FIA Qualifications (desirable training programme provided)
Schedule:
Monday - Friday 08:00am-5:00pm with 1-hour lunch break
